#f6f18c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f6f18c is composed of 96.5% red, 94.5%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 57.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.5% and a lightness of 75.7%. #f6f18c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#ede319.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

Shades and Tints of #f6f18c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c01 is the darkest color, while #fffef9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f6f18c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c1c0 is the less saturated color, while #fbf587 is the most saturated one.
